Visiting Trinity University topped Rhodes Men's Soccer 4-1 Sunday morning. Trinity opened up scoring halfway through the first half with a goal from Zachary Garcia, who slipped in on a breakaway and tucked the ball far post. Trinity doubled their lead ten minutes later, when freshman, Brian Hines, tapped a ball in off a corner. Rhodes had some chances, but were unable to capitalize, as they went into the half down 2-0.
Trinity was able to extend their lead to 3-0, when sophomore forward, Alan Castillejos, headed home a long throw in. Rhodes was able to pull one back, as senior, Eric Stradley, drew a penalty kick. Senior midfielder, Brett Simek, roofed the penalty kick, making the game 3-1. However, Trinity answered shortly after, as midfielder Nima Naderi bent in a corner kick to the far post, putting Trinity back up 4-1, which would remain true until the final whistle.
Rhodes drops to 3-3-3 on the year and 0-2 in SCAC play. Rhodes hosts SCAC opponent, Hendrix College, next Saturday at 3:00 pm.
